Carrollton, GA - The University of West Georgia Wolves moved to 3-0 on the year as they defeated the Pfeiffer University Falcons in back-to-back games on Saturday afternoon. A combined two runs decided the two games.
Game 1
The first game of the day was a thriller as the Wolves puled out a 5-4 win against Pfeiffer. The Wolves opened up the scoring in the bottom of the second inning when centerfielder
Drew Eady drove in
Garrett Hayes.
Pfeiffer would respond with three runs on four hits in the top of the third inning. Damon Smith and John Elwood singled to start the inning, followed by a Xavier Rodriguez walk to load the bases. Jordan Eckard then singled scoring two runners. That knocked out starting pitcher
Matthew Norton. The Falcons would add one more run to take a 3-1 lead.
The next scoring opportunity for the Wolves was in the bottom of the fourth as
Caleb Lopes hit a double scoring
Dalton Rogers to cut the lead to one. In the fifth,
Tyler Hutch hit a long solo homerun to tie the game at three.
In the top of the seventh the Falcons took the lead on a Cody McKenzie single that scored Jordan Eckard. The Wolves responded in the bottom of the inning, scoring on a sacrifice fly from
Dalton Rogers, tying the game at 4-4.
The score was tied at 4-4 heading into the bottom of the ninth inning. The Wolves came up big as
Dalton Rogers scored
Artemis Kadkhodaian, who had doubled to start the innng, to win the game.
Mitchell Mannino got the win for the Wolves, going 2.1 innings without giving up a hit. The Wolves bullpen threw 6.2 innings, giving up only one earned run.
Drew Eady was 2-4 with an RBI.
Dalton Rogers had the walk-off hit and two RBIs in the game.
Game 2
The Falcons began the scoring in game two, picking up a run on a Cody McKenzie RBI single in the top of the second inning. The Wolves responded, as they did all day, with a single run in the bottom of the second. The Wolves loaded the bases, but could only manage one run on a double play.
That ended the scoring until the bottom of the fourth inning.
Garrett Hayes scored on a two-out RBI single by
Drew Eady. Eady advanced to second on the throw, and then scored on a single by
Ben Utley.
Pfeiffer battled back with a single run in the fifth inning, but they could not muster another run as the Wolves went on to win 3-2 in seven innings.
Caleb Lopes went 2-3 in game two and
Drew Eady had a hit and RBI.
Josh Morgan got the win throwing 1.1 innings of no hit ball.
Joe Vonderschmidt threw 2.2 innings, giving up only one hit while striking out four.
